Lightweight Carbon Composite Frames

The weight of powered mobility devices has been a major barrier for transportability, but 2026 has seen the introduction of ultra-light carbon composite frames. These motorized wheelchair systems now weigh 40% less than previous models without sacrificing the strength needed to support heavy battery powered wheelchairs components. This makes them easier to transport in standard vehicles, expanding the horizons for users. Researchers are exploring how these new materials react to long-term stress, ensuring that these mobility aids for disabled individuals remain safe over years of heavy use.

Advanced Gyroscopic Stability

In 2026, the risk of tipping is virtually eliminated through the use of advanced gyroscopic stability systems similar to those in high-speed trains. These clinical rehabilitation devices can detect a potential tip-over event in milliseconds and shift the battery pack or adjust wheel torque to maintain balance. This is a critical safety feature for patient mobility solutions used on steep ramps or uneven sidewalks. Customizable Software Profiles

Assistive mobility technology is becoming more software-driven, allowing for personalized "driving profiles." In 2026, a user can have different settings for indoor navigation, outdoor speed, and clinical rehabilitation exercises. These profiles can be easily adjusted by a therapist via a tablet, ensuring that advanced assistive devices are always tuned to the user’s current capabilities. This level of customization ensures that rehabilitation mobility equipment remains useful as the user’s condition changes, providing a better long-term return on investment for healthcare systems.

Haptic Navigation for Visual Impairment

The integration of haptic feedback for users with both mobility and visual impairments is a standout innovation in 2026. By vibrating different parts of the seat or armrest, the motorized wheelchair systems can "guide" the user through a doorway or around an obstacle without the need for audible cues. This discreet navigation aid enhances the independence and confidence of users in public settings. As smart wheelchair technology continues to evolve, we expect these multi-sensory interfaces to become a standard feature in all high-end patient mobility solutions.
